Nantucket's food scene punches far above its weight. World-class chefs, impeccable local ingredients, and a dining culture that takes food seriously - this is a foodie destination.
Nantucket Bay Scallops
Must Try
Sweet, tender, and legendary. Available October through March only. The island's most prized ingredient. Don't leave without trying them.

Foodie Tips
- Bay scallops are only in season Oct-March
- Ask servers about local catch of the day
- Reserve top restaurants 2-4 weeks ahead
- Nantucket Wine Festival (May) is exceptional
- Many chefs shop at Bartlett's Farm - you can too
